    Sammanfattning : Cardiovascular diseases are the leading causes of death worldwide and improved diagnostic methods are needed for early intervention and to select the most suitable treatment for patients. Currently, carotid artery plaque vulnerability is typically determined by visually assessing ultrasound B-mode images, which is influenced by user-subjectivity. LÄS MER

    Sammanfattning : The vascular endothelium is a multifunctional interface constantly exposed to biomechanical forces such as shear and tensile stress. Biomechanical stress is involved in the pathophysiological process of the vessel wall and thus affects vascular remodeling, atherosclerosis and thrombogenesis. LÄS MER

    Sammanfattning : The intestine is a highly organized tissue with two distinct regions: the crypt and the villus. When stem cells divide at the crypt bottom, half of their progeny migrates upwards towards the villus, where they differentiate into various cell types, including the abundant absorptive enterocytes.
